Dragon Quest III HD-2D Remake accessibility options
Adjustable difficulty.
Zoomed in option for the camera.
Separate volume sliders for music, voices and effects.
Battle speed can be adjusted.
Adjustable text display speed.
Autorun can be turned on.
Quest help and objective markers can be switched on.
Recall feature to revisit past conversations for hints.
